Grandma's Raisin Bars
- 2 cups raisins
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 teaspoon cornstarch
- 1 cup cold water
- 12 cup apple cider
- 2 12 cups flour
- 1 14 teaspoons baking soda
- 1 12 teaspoons salt
- 1 12 cups shortening
- 1 14 cups brown sugar
- 1 egg
- 1 14 teaspoons vanilla
- 2 12 cups oatmeal
- Preheat oven to 350F and line a 9x15 pan with parchment.
- Filling:.
- Chop sugar and raisins in a food processor.
- Whisk cornstarch in water.
- Add cider.
- Add raisin mixture and mix well.
- Simmer 5 minutes.
- Cool.
- Dough:.
- Mix flour, baking soda and salt.
- Cream shortening and add brown sugar.
- Beat in egg and vanilla.
- Add flour mixture.
- Beat in oats.
- Spread half in pan.
- Top with Filling.
- Spread remaining crumbs on top.
- Bake 30 mins.
- Cool and cut into bars.
